Former WWE United States Champion Discusses Possible Return to WWE After 4 Years

TNA World Tag Team Champion Matt Hardy shares insights about his wrestling future and relationship with WWE during a recent interview with Chris Van Vliet.

Matt Hardy addressed speculation about his future in professional wrestling during his appearance on Insight with Chris Van Vliet. The TNA World Tag Team Champion emphasized his present-focused approach to his career.

I just think I’m just gonna ride the spiral ’til it ends. I try not to think too far ahead. I try not to overwhelm myself. I’m more of a day-by-day person.

Hardy noted the evolving relationship between TNA and WWE, referencing Masha Slamovich’s recent NXT appearance. He revealed that he and his brother Jeff recently filmed content for WWE, similar to the Dudley Boyz.

We filmed some content for WWE that’ll probably be dropping pretty soon. I think you could see us pop up even as TNA champs on some WWE show at some point.

The 50-year-old veteran also touched on living in the moment, particularly following the unexpected losses of Jay Briscoe and Bray Wyatt.

Jeff Hardy Contemplates Renewed CM Punk Rivalry

While Matt considers future WWE appearances, his brother Jeff reflected on potentially revisiting a classic rivalry. During a separate conversation with Chris Van Vliet, Jeff Hardy discussed the possibility of rekindling his memorable feud with CM Punk.

And yeah, the reality is, it could happen, man. Our feud—man, I still get so many compliments on that. People who are adults now come up to me, like, ‘Oh man, you and Punk, that feud was amazing.’

The original Hardy-Punk rivalry centered around the World Heavyweight Championship in 2009, leading to Jeff’s departure from WWE. Hardy suggested a fresh take on their dynamic, proposing to portray an antagonistic character in any potential future encounters.

Grim Update on Hardy Boyz’s WWE Future Revealed

Matt Hardy reveals on his podcast that while The Hardy Boyz have completed their current NXT stint, they remain interested in pursuing the NXT Tag Team Championships.

Published

on

Matt Hardy has confirmed that The Hardy Boyz have completed their current run in NXT but still have future plans with WWE. The statement came during an episode of The Extreme Life of Matt Hardy podcast.

Yes. I do think we would want to run it back. As of right now, our little run with NXT is wrapped,” Hardy said. “We do have some stuff on our schedule to do with WWE a little later on down the road. Nothing specifically with NXT yet, but…

When podcast host Jon Alba attempted to get more details about their WWE plans, Hardy kept the information vague.

Just stuff, I’m going to leave it at that right now. We have stuff lined up with WWE.

Hardy expressed interest in returning to NXT specifically to pursue the tag team championships. The titles remain an achievement missing from The Hardy Boyz’ extensive tag team resume.

But I would love to run it back, especially when we gave our initial thoughts following the match,” Hardy continued. “The first thing post-match is like, hey, these guys got a shot at the TNA Tag Team Titles and we were able to retain our titles, we prevailed. But does this now earn us a shot at the NXT Tag Team Championships? Because that is a tag team title that The Hardys do not have on their resume, and The Hardys would like to have that on their resume. I think there’s maybe a selling point there, too.

The Hardy Boyz began their unexpected NXT tenure on February 25, with their most significant appearance coming on March 11 when they defeated Fraxiom in a non-title match.

Jeff Hardy praised the athleticism of Fraxiom team members Nathan Frazer and Axiom following their bout.

Their human hearts are more like rocket-boosters. That’s the fastest team I’ve ever been in the ring with.

WWE has not announced any future appearances for The Hardy Boyz in NXT or on other WWE programming.

Future of Hardy Boyz in WWE Revealed

Matt and Jeff Hardy look to challenge NXT Tag Team Champions Axiom and Nathan Frazer after defeating them in a non-title match at NXT Roadblock.

Published

on

The Hardy Boyz have set their sights on the NXT Tag Team Championship following their victory at NXT Roadblock. Matt and Jeff Hardy defeated current NXT Tag Team Champions Nathan Frazer and Axiom in a match where only the Hardys’ TNA World Tag Team Championship was on the line.

The win has positioned the legendary tag team to challenge for the NXT gold. In a post-match interview released by WWE, Jeff Hardy expressed interest in pursuing the NXT championship.

I think I have a statement and a question. Their human hearts are more like rocket boosters, that’s the fastest team I’ve ever been in the ring with. And my question is, do we get a shot at the NXT Tag Titles now?

Matt Hardy echoed his brother’s sentiments while complimenting their opponents’ abilities in the ring. The veteran performer noted the significance of potentially adding the NXT titles to their extensive championship collection.

I was gonna say. They’re incredible. I cannot put them over enough, they are amazing and they are the NXT Tag Team Champions for very specific reasons, because they’re incredible. But tonight we were defending the TNA World Tag Team Titles and we were able to retain them, but we did beat them. Unfortunately the NXT titles weren’t on the line. Maybe next time, the NXT titles will be on the line, because that is something the Hardys do not have on their list of gold.

The interviewer, Sarah Schreiber, mentioned that the brothers would need to speak with NXT General Manager Ava to arrange the championship match. This potential title bout would need to be scheduled around the Hardys’ existing commitments.

Both Matt and Jeff already have matches scheduled for this week’s TNA Sacrifice event. Jeff will face Moose in a ladder match for the TNA X-Division Championship.

Matt will compete in a 10-man tag team contest alongside Joe Hendry, Elijah, Nic Nemeth and Leon Slater against JDC, Brian Myers, Eddie Edwards, Eddie Colón and Orlando Colón.

Given these commitments, the logical destination for an NXT Tag Team Championship match would be the NXT Stand & Deliver premium live event during WrestleMania weekend in Las Vegas.

WWE has not yet made any official announcement regarding when the potential NXT Tag Team Championship match might take place.

WWE Champions Announced for Live Episode of TNA iMPACT!

Axiom and Nathan Frazer will defend the NXT Tag Team Championship against The Rascalz next Thursday.

Published

on

Confirming earlier rumors, Total Nonstop Action announced the return of live broadcasts of TNA iMPACT! for next Thursday, January 23rd, something that hasn’t happened in over eight years.

The first match previously announced for this special episode, which will air on AXS TV, features Axiom and Nathan Frazer putting the NXT Tag Team Championship on the line against The Rascalz, the team consisting of Trey Miguel and Zachary Wentz.

Frazer and Axiom witnessed The Rascalz’s loss to Jeff and Matt Hardy during TNA Genesis, where the World Tag Team Championship was at stake.
